Scottie Scheffler took charge at the 2026 Travelers Championship, leading the tournament after a stellar performance in the second round. He finished 36 holes at 16 under par.
What happened
On May 27, 2026, at TPC River Highlands, Scottie Scheffler surged to a 36-hole lead of 16 under par. His round featured an impressive 10-under 60 in the second round, aided by rain that delayed play by 30 minutes and softened the course conditions. Scheffler’s strong performance positioned him for his second victory of the season.
He started the round with a birdie, followed by a bogey, but quickly found his rhythm, scoring four consecutive birdies on the back nine. He aimed for a second career round of under 60 but settled for a par on the 18th hole after missing a critical putt. Scheffler remarked, “It would be cool to shoot 59, but somebody has already shot 58 here, so it’s not even the course record.”
Why it matters
A win at the Travelers Championship would mark Scheffler’s 21st victory on the PGA Tour and his first since the American Express tournament earlier in 2026. The upcoming rounds are crucial for him to maintain momentum and potentially begin a winning streak, building on a solid performance over the past four years.
With Scheffler’s lead established, other competitors face pressure to deliver exceptional performances at TPC River Highlands, where low scores are attainable.
